Tatiana A. Nurnberg 85c04371d7 Bug#39591: Crash if table comment is longer than 62 characters
It was possible to crash a mysqld build with EXTRA_DEBUG using
CREATE TABLE ... COMMENT with a specially-crafted UTF-8 string.

This CS removes the check that caused it since it no longer
applies in current servers anyway, and adds comments instead
to avoid future confusion. 

mysql-test/r/strict.result:
  Try to crash mysqld with a "suitable" multi-byte (3-byte UTF-8) string
  for a table comment.
mysql-test/t/strict.test:
  Try to crash mysqld with a "suitable" multi-byte (3-byte UTF-8) string
  for a table comment.
sql/unireg.cc:
  Talk at length about limits in .frm form-info, characters vs bytes,
  inlined vs extra-segement TABLE-COMMENTS, and the differences in
  6.0+ vs <6.0 when it comes to UTF-8.
  
  Also, remove a check that no longer applies and that could lead to
  problems in pathological cases.
